City of Dahlonega ADA Transition Plan

The City of Dahlonega must comply with Title II of ADA which pertains to the programs, activities, and services provided by public entities, as it specifically applies to public service agencies. Title II of ADA states that “no qualified individual with a disability shall, by reason of such disability, be excluded from participation in or be denied the benefits of the services, programs, or activities of a public entity, or be subjected to discrimination by any such entity.” (42 USC Sec. 12132; 28 CFR Sec. 35.130)

Grievance Procedure

This grievance procedure is established to meet the requirements of the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990 (ADA). It may be used by anyone who wishes to file a complaint alleging discrimination on the basis of disability in the provision of service, activities, programs, or benefits by the City of Dahlonega Mayor and Council. The City of Dahlonega Personnel Policies and Procedures govern employment related complaints of disability discrimination. The application form is included. The Grievance Procedure consists of the following:

  1. A complaint should be filed in writing (but can be submitted in alternate format due to the needs on an individual’s disability), containing the name and address of the person filing it, and briefly describing the alleged violation of the regulations or discriminatory act.
  2. A complaint should be filed within 30 calendar days after the complainant becomes aware of the alleged violation. Processing of allegations of discrimination, which occurred before this grievance procedure was in place, will be considered on a case-by-case basis.
  3. An investigation, as may be appropriate, will follow filing of the complaint and will be conducted by the City’s ADA Coordinator. These rules contemplate informal, but thorough investigations, affording all interested parties and their representative, if any, an opportunity to submit evidence relevant to a complaint.
  4. The City’s ADA Coordinator will provide for review for the City Attorney, a written determination, as to the validity of the complaint and a description of the resolution, if any, and a copy will be forwarded to the City Manager, along with the original complaint, no later than thirty (30) days after its filing.
  5. The City’s ADA Coordinator will maintain files and records relating to all ADA grievances/ complaints filed.
  6. The right of a person to a prompt and equitable resolution of the complaint filed hereunder will not be impaired by the person’s pursuit of other remedies such as the filing of an ADA complaint with the responsible federal department or agency (i.e., U.S. Department of Justice). Use of this grievance procedure is not a prerequisite to the pursuit of other remedies.
  7. These rules will be construed to protect the substantive rights of the interested person, to meet appropriate due process standards, and to assure that the City of Dahlonega complies with the ADA and implementing regulations.
